Turbo Swag is an American electronic music act originating from New York, United States consisting of Dylan Beyer and Michael Connery, who are best known for producing, Dubstep, House and Hip-Hop.[1]

History

[edit]

Mike and Dylan grew up together in Westchester, New York. They began playing Punk and Hardcore music together at the age of fifteen with Dylan on guitar, and Mike on drums. When they entered their respective colleges, they began to produce electronic music with Mike focusing on House and engineering, and Dylan on Dubstep and writing. Since college, the duo has been playing shows at various schools and clubs including Stony Brook University, University of Vermont, Syracuse University, SUNY Brockport, and Webster Hall. [2]

Turbo Swag's debut release was a bootleg remix of Soulja Boy's track, "Pretty Boy Swag"[3] in January of 2011 as part of their Winter 2011 EP. Since then they have released over 45 remixes, mashups, and original tracks mainly through YouTube. [4]


On October 28, 2011, Turbo Swag released their remix to Roscoe Dash's track "Good Good Night" on their Facebook page. This remix was met with praise from the blog world and on December 11, 2012, music blog Good Music All Day ranked Turbo Swag's remix to the track as one of the "Best Of November 13-19, 2011".[5]

Shortly following the release of their remix to "Good Good Night", Turbo Swag released a remix of the track "Dance (A$$)" on November 20, 2012. Music blog Great Music All Night said that "the illest remix of Big Sean's famous 'Dance A$$' is finally here. Must Download". [6]

On March 13, 2012 Turbo Swag released their album, Formal Attire on their Facebook page. This album was the second time Turbo Swag featured tracks with vocalist Sarah Miles. The track "City Lights", was released as a single with an accompanying music video.

On August 16, 2012 Turbo Swag released their latest EP, Rage Fuel. This EP, featuring their remix of Ca$h Out's track "Cashin' Out", was the duo's first time producing Trap Music.

Following the release of Rage Fuel, Turbo Swag was an opening act for Gym Class Heroes and Outasight at the homecoming concert at SUNY Brockport[7]
